NO ROOM AT HOSTEL

(From Our Own Reporter) GREYMOUTH, July 17. The West Coast branch of the Christchurch Boys’ High School Old Boys Association is concerned because the school’s hostel can accommodate only 81 pupils. The president, Mr R. G. Condliffe, told the annual meeting that toe hostel, known as Adams House, was fully booked until 1976. There was a waiting list for every year. As a result West Coast old boys with sons now aged two were unable to book them into the hostel. It was decided to send a circular to all other branches of the association about extensions to Adams House.
